Summary

Dr. Mark Monte is a surgeon who specializes in surgery and critical care medicine. He earned his medical degree from Creighton University School of Medicine and brings 35 years of experience to his practice. Dr. Monte is fluent in English.

Dr. Monte practices at multiple locations across Minnesota and Wisconsin, including Superior and Duluth. His hospital affiliations include Aspirus Saint Lukes Hospital, Essentia Health Saint Marys Medical Center, Essentia Health Duluth, and Essentia Health Saint Marys Hospital Superior. Patients consistently rate him highly, with an average rating of 5.0 out of 5 stars on Vitals.
